Hard water is water which contains high degrees of dissolved minerals, largely calcium and magnesium. These minerals are harmless to human wellness but can ruin plumbing framework in time. Allow's delve into exactly how tough water impacts pipelines and what you can do regarding it.

Influence on Pipeline


Difficult water influences pipes in a number of damaging means, primarily through range build-up, reduced water flow, and enhanced rust.

Scale Accumulation


Among one of the most common issues caused by hard water is range build-up inside pipelines and components. As water streams with the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and adhere to the pipeline wall surfaces. Gradually, this accumulation can narrow pipeline openings, bring about minimized water flow and enhanced stress on the system.

Decreased Water Flow


Mineral deposits from difficult water can slowly lower the diameter of pipelines, restricting water flow to faucets, showers, and appliances. This lowered flow not just affects water stress but likewise increases energy intake as appliances like hot water heater should function more difficult to provide the same amount of hot water.

What is Hard Water?


Tough water is characterized by its mineral content, especially cal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water supply as it percolates with limestone and chalk down payments underground. When tough water is warmed or entrusted to stand, it tends to form scale, a crusty buildup that abides by surfaces and can cause a range of issues in plumbing systems.

Deterioration


While tough water minerals themselves do not create deterioration, they can worsen existing rust issues in pipelines. Scale accumulation can trap water versus metal surface areas, increasing the corrosion process and possibly leading to leakages or pipe failure gradually.

Home appliance Damage


Past pipes, tough water can additionally damage household devices connected to the water supply. Home appliances such as hot water heater, dishwashing machines, and washing makers are particularly prone to scale accumulation. This can decrease their effectiveness, rise upkeep costs, and shorten their life-span.

Water Softeners


Water softeners are the most common solution for dealing with tough water. They function by trading cal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, successfully decreasing the hardness of the water.

Various Other Treatment Options


In addition to water softeners, various other therapy choices include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each approach has its benefits and suitability depending on the extent of the hard water trouble and family needs.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
